To All Nations

Also known as: Tan

Working with voluntary organisations and communities to restore hope, purpose and belief in the oppressed and down-trodden. Through outreach, resourcing and direct aid the Charity aims to work with individuals and communities dealing with the cause and effects of poverty, homelessness, unemployment, substance addiction, offending behaviour and mental health issues.

How much income did To All Nations report in 2024?

To All Nations reported total income of £26k and reported expenditure of £24k for the financial year ending 2024, based on the most recent annual return filed with the Charity Commission.

When was To All Nations registered as a charity?

To All Nations was registered with the Charity Commission for England and Wales on 29 August 2003 as charity number 1099189. It has been registered for 23 years.

Who runs To All Nations?

To All Nations is governed by a board of 2 trustees. Trustees are legally responsible for the charity's governance and are listed in full on its profile.

Where does To All Nations operate?

To All Nations operates across 6 areas, including Guyana, United States, Shropshire and 3 others. The full list is shown on its profile.
